HERBS
Valerian

valeriana officinalis

Rootstock is used.

MEDICINAL USES
Valerian was held in such high esteem in medieval times
as a remedy that it received the name "all-heal."
It has been used as a healing agent for cuts and boils.

Antidote for poison
Treatment for epilepsy

It is now primarily employed for; sleep problems,
nervousness, headaches, and anxiety.

While there is substantial debate over the constituents
responsible for valerian's sedative properties,
the plant's extract has been proven in experiments
with humans and animals to reduce
sleeplessness and seems to have
no short-term negative effects.
